Filed under: Featured Videos , News , UFC , Videos After a 13-month stint as UFC heavyweight champion, Junior dos Santos is again pushing to win back the belt. Twice denied by now-former champ Cain Velasquez, who in June lost his title to Fabricio Werdum, Dos Santos (17-3 MMA, 11-3 UFC) meets Alistair Overeem (39-14 MMA, 4-3 UFC) on Saturday at UFC on FOX 17. The bout serves as the event’s co-headliner on the FOX-televised main card at Amway Center in Orlando, Fla. It’s Dos Santos’ first appearance since a damaging win over Stipe Miocic one year ago at UFC on FOX 13. “He’s a good heavyweight fighter with dangerous striking,” Dos Santos said of Overeem to MMAjunkie
